Abstract

The invention concerns an articulated prosthesis (2) comprising at least a fixed element (12) designed to be secured to an organ of the human body, in particular a bone, at least a mobile element (4) capable of moving relative to the or each fixed element (12) and at least an intermediate element (20) for articulating the or each mobile element (4) relative to the or each fixed element (12). The or each intermediate element (20) is received in an internal volume (16) of the fixed element (21), said intermediate element (20) having at least one degree of freedom in rotation relative to said fixed element (12), while the mobile element (4) is received at least partly in an internal volume (28) of the intermediate element (20), having at least one degree of freedom in rotation relative to said intermediate element (20), and means are provided to secure in translation, said other element (4) relative to said intermediate element (20).
